Debts will be paid by heirs who accept inheritance Article 1175. Responsibility of heirs for debts of testator 1. The heirs who accepted the inheritance are liable for the debts of the heir jointly Article 323 Each of the heirs is liable for the debts of the heir within the value of the inherited property transferred to him Good luck!
